Z-Blog1.8模板升级到2.0简易教程

作者:卢松松 hihi 来源:卢松松博客 浏览: 2012-10-17 15:26:28 字号:
[摘要]Z-blog2.0 测试版发布以后,zbloger们面临的不仅是程序的升级,还有模板的升级,下文是卢松松写的一篇Zblog1.8模板升级到2.0简易教程。

  Zblog2.0 测试版已经出来了,我也正在测试当中。而升级首当其冲的则是模板的升级,目前已经有热心的网友把本站《低调与华丽》的模板制作成2.0版了,不过根据评论来看升级后有几个错误,

  昨天我试着升级了下本站模板,发现从1.8升级到2.0并不困难,下面我把模板升级的步骤说一下,ZBLOG通用:

1:文件的迁移

  1.8模板均放在根目录THEMES文件夹下,下载lusongsong文件夹。

然后删除:

  1. search.html(搜索页模板,改为可选模板)
  2. tags.html(标签页模板,改为可选模板)
  3. guestbook.html(留言本页面模板)
  4. b_article-guestbook.html(留言本页面内文模板)
  5. b_article_nvabar_l.html、b_article_nvabar_r.html(文章上下篇模板)

  建议将single.html复制一份并把名称改为page.html(独立页面模板)。再参考默认主题进行修改。

  之后,在使用2.0的默认模板,把以下文件复制进来,并附这些文件的使用方法:

header.html公共头部文件

  把原模板的头部文件放入这里,default.html的头部用<#TEMPLATE_HEADER#>调用。

footer.html公共底部文件

  把原模板的底部代码放入这里,default.html的的底部用<#TEMPLATE_FOOTER#>代替。

b_article-page.html独立页面内文模板

  如果你需要启用独立页面,可以把single.html中的代码复制过来,再参考默认主题进行替换标签。

b_article-search-content.html搜索页面内文模板

  不建议使用,推荐大家使用Google的自定义搜索,以节省网站资源。

b_function.html侧栏模块模板

  如果你博客全站的侧栏都相同的话可以使用,如果不同话可以不使用。

b_article_comment_pagebar.html评论分页条模板

  除非美化,一般不需要修改。

2:路径的更新

  由于2.0结构目录的变化,模板路径也需要改变,主要是原主题中的css、js等引用路径。

  需要修改引用路径的模板文件有:default.html、catalog.html、single.html。

<link rel="stylesheet" rev="stylesheet" href="<#ZC_BLOG_HOST#>zb_users/theme/<#ZC_BLOG_THEME#>/source/style.css.asp" type="text/css" media="screen" />
<script src="<#ZC_BLOG_HOST#>zb_system/script/common.js" type="text/javascript"></script>
<script src="<#ZC_BLOG_HOST#>zb_system/function/c_html_js_add.asp" type="text/javascript"></script>

  我们看到CSS文件引用的是/source/style.css.asp,实际上如果你的站只有一个CSS文件的话,不必引用这个,把CSS放入STYLE目录下,在代码中直接引用CSS文件,这样可以减少服务器请求。

  例如我博客就是这样写的:

<link rel="stylesheet" rev="stylesheet" href="<#ZC_BLOG_HOST#>themes/<#ZC_BLOG_THEME#>/style/css/LuSongSong.css" type="text/css" media="screen" />

  自此,模板的迁移基本完成。

Zblog2.0下载

  • 软件大小:1.67MB
  • 软件类别:国产软件 | 博客系统
  • 软件语言:简体中文
  • 运行环境:ASP/Access/MSSQL
  • 软件授权:免费版
  • 更新时间:2014-1-2 17:20:48
  • 相关链接:Home Page

sssss
Tags: zblog2.0   Z-Blog2.0   zblog2.0升级   zblog教程  
责任编辑:cc120
编辑推荐排行